In today’s digital landscape, securing your web hosting environment is crucial for protecting sensitive data and maintaining business continuity. This comprehensive guide covers essential security measures and best practices for maintaining a robust hosting security posture.
Foundation of Web Hosting Security
Understanding Security Threats
Modern web hosting faces numerous security challenges, including:
- DDoS attacks
- Malware infections
- SQL injection attempts
- Cross-site scripting (XSS)
- Brute force attacks
- Social engineering attempts
Understanding these threats is the first step in implementing effective security measures.
Essential Security Measures
Access Control and Authentication
Strong Password Policies
Implement and enforce strong password requirements, including:
- Minimum length requirements
- Complexity rules
- Regular password rotation
- Two-factor authentication (2FA) implementation
Access Management
- Implement role-based access control
- Regularly review and update access permissions
- Maintain detailed logs of access attempts
- Implement IP-based access restrictions where appropriate
Server-Level Security
Regular Updates and Patches
- Maintain current software versions
- Implement automated patch management
- Regular security audits
- Vulnerability scanning and remediation
Firewall Configuration
- Configure and maintain robust firewall rules
- Implement intrusion detection systems (IDS)
- Regular review and updates of security rules
- Monitor and analyze security logs
Data Protection Strategies
Encryption Implementation
Data in Transit
- SSL/TLS certificates implementation
- Secure communication protocols
- Regular certificate maintenance and updates
Data at Rest
- Database encryption
- File system encryption
- Backup encryption
- Key management procedures
Backup and Recovery
Regular Backups
- Automated backup schedules
- Multiple backup locations
- Encrypted backup storage
- Regular backup testing and verification
Disaster Recovery Planning
- Documented recovery procedures
- Regular disaster recovery testing
- Recovery time objectives (RTO)
- Recovery point objectives (RPO)
Monitoring and Maintenance
Security Monitoring
Real-time Monitoring
- Traffic analysis
- Error log monitoring
- Security event correlation
- Performance monitoring
Incident Response
- Documented response procedures
- Team responsibilities and roles
- Communication protocols
- Post-incident analysis
Regular Security Assessments
Security Audits
- Regular penetration testing
- Vulnerability assessments
- Compliance checking
- Security policy reviews
Conclusion
Web hosting security requires a comprehensive approach combining technical measures, policies, and procedures. Regular review and updates of security measures ensure continued protection against evolving threats.